VPS Linux安装与基础配置指南
文章分类:更新公告 /
创建时间:2025-09-23
使用VPS服务器时,Linux系统凭借高灵活性和稳定性成为多数用户的首选。本文将详细拆解VPS Linux的安装流程与基础配置要点,助你快速搭建可用环境。

安装前的三项核心准备
启动VPS Linux安装前,需明确三个关键环节。首先是发行版选型:CentOS以企业级稳定性见长,适合长期运行的生产环境;Ubuntu凭借丰富的社区资源和易用性,更受开发者青睐;Debian则以极致的系统安全性著称,常用于对数据保护要求高的场景。其次要核对硬件适配性,不同发行版对VPS服务器的最低配置有差异——例如CentOS 8要求至少2GB内存,而轻量版Ubuntu Server 22.04仅需1GB内存即可流畅运行。最后需准备好登录凭证,包括VPS服务器的公网IP、初始root密码及SSH连接工具(如Putty或Xshell)。
CentOS系统安装实操
以主流的CentOS 7为例演示安装流程。登录VPS服务器管理面板后,在「系统重装」或「镜像选择」模块中勾选CentOS 7 x86_64镜像。进入安装向导后,重点关注磁盘分区设置:建议将/(根分区)分配20GB,/boot(引导分区)分配500MB,剩余空间划分为/data(数据分区),这种分离式分区能避免因日志或临时文件占满导致系统崩溃。设置root密码时需包含大小写字母、数字和特殊符号(如"Passw0rd!"),长度不低于8位。完成所有设置后点击「开始安装」,等待约5-10分钟(具体时间因VPS配置而异),系统会自动重启并进入初始化界面。
基础配置三步骤
1. 网络调优:首次登录系统后需确认网络连通性。使用`ip addr`命令查看当前IP配置,若需固定IP,编辑`/etc/sysconfig/network-scripts/ifcfg-eth0`文件(CentOS 7默认网卡名),将`BOOTPROTO`设为static,添加`IPADDR=192.168.1.100`(根据实际内网规划调整)、`NETMASK=255.255.255.0`、`GATEWAY=192.168.1.1`等参数。保存后执行`systemctl restart network`使配置生效,用`ping www.baidu.com`测试网络连通性。
2. 防火墙防护:CentOS默认启用Firewalld服务,执行`systemctl status firewalld`确认运行状态。若需开放Web服务(如Nginx的80端口),使用`firewall-cmd --zone=public --add-port=80/tcp --permanent`命令添加规则,再执行`firewall-cmd --reload`重载配置。注意:生产环境中建议仅开放必要端口,SSH的22端口可通过`firewall-cmd --remove-port=22/tcp --permanent`关闭后,改用密钥登录提升安全性。
3. 系统更新加固:执行`yum check-update`查看可更新包,确认后运行`yum -y update`完成系统升级。此步骤能修复内核漏洞、优化驱动兼容性,建议每周定期执行。对于Ubuntu用户,对应命令为`apt update && apt upgrade -y`。
用户权限安全管理
直接使用root用户操作存在安全隐患,建议创建普通管理账户。执行`adduser admin`创建名为admin的用户,按提示设置密码(避免使用弱密码如"123456")。通过`usermod -aG wheel admin`将用户加入wheel组(CentOS中该组默认拥有sudo权限),之后可通过`su - admin`切换用户,使用`sudo 命令`执行特权操作。为进一步加固,可编辑`/etc/sudoers`文件(需用`visudo`命令),限制admin用户仅能执行特定命令(如`admin ALL=(ALL) /usr/bin/systemctl`),缩小权限范围。
完成上述配置后,VPS服务器即可投入基础业务使用。实际运维中需根据负载变化调整资源分配,例如高并发场景可增加内存限制,数据存储场景可扩展/data分区容量。定期检查系统日志(`/var/log/`目录)和进程状态(`top`命令),能提前发现异常占用,保障VPS服务器长期稳定运行。